What is it called when you are unable to fall in love?

Philophobia is a fear of falling in love. It can also be a fear of getting into a relationship or fear that you will not be able to maintain a relationship. Many people experience a minor fear of falling in love at some point in their lives. But in extreme cases, philophobia can make people feel isolated and unloved.

Do I have emotional detachment disorder?

Symptoms of emotional detachment

difficulty creating or maintaining personal relationships. a lack of attention, or appearing preoccupied when around others. difficulty being loving or affectionate with a family member. avoiding people, activities, or places because they're associated with past trauma.

Why does affection make me uncomfortable?

Being loved arouses anxiety because it threatens long-standing psychological defenses formed early in life in relation to emotional pain and rejection, therefore leaving a person feeling more vulnerable.

What are signs of intimacy issues?

Someone who fears intimacy may:
  • have low self-esteem.
  • have trust issues.
  • experience episodes of anger.
  • actively avoid physical contact.
  • have trouble forming or committing to close relationships.
  • have a history of unstable relationships.
  • be unable to share feelings or express emotion.
  • have insatiable sexual desire.

Why can't I express my feelings?

Alexithymia is when a person has difficulty identifying and expressing emotions. It is not a mental health disorder. People with alexithymia may have problems maintaining relationships and taking part in social situations.

What is emotionally damaged?

“Emotionally damaged” is a term that is often used to describe how someone feels after going through emotional hurt. After hurt and pain, a person may find it difficult to trust others, may feel on edge or easily angered, and may try to distance themselves from others in hopes of not being hurt again.
